Printing a Reduced Incoming Fax (Auto Reduction)

You can always reduce the size of an incoming fax to a fixed percentage,
regardless of the size of the paper in your MFC.

ON

lets your MFC choose the

level of reduction for you.

1

Press

Menu/Set

,

2

,

1

,

5

.

2

Use

to select

ON

(or

OFF

),

and then press

Menu/Set

.

3

Press

Stop/Exit

.

Note

If incoming faxes show that information in the left and right margins has been
cut off, make sure this Auto Reduction feature is turned on.

FOR YOUR INFORMATION

If one or more ink cartridges are empty, the MFC will stop printing to protect
the print heads; black & white faxes will be received into memory. The MFC-
3200C’s “handshake” will request that color faxes be sent as black & white.
If the sending machine has the feature to send color faxes in black & white,
they can be received into memory also.

Replace the empty ink cartridges to print the faxes from memory.

If the MFC runs out of paper, it stops printing and receives faxes into memory.
Add paper, and then press

Black Fax Start

to print the faxes.
